#bbbd58 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bbbd58 is composed of 73.3% red, 74.1% green and 34.5%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 1.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 53.4% yellow and 25.9% black. It has a hue angle of 61.2 degrees, a saturation of 43.3% and a lightness of 54.3%. #bbbd58 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ffb0 with #777b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#bbbd58 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bbbd58 has RGB values of R:187, G:189, B:88 and CMYK values of C:0.01, M:0, Y:0.53, K:0.26. Its decimal value is 12303704.
